READY OR NOT, PARAMOUNT+ ANNOUNCES NEW "HIDE & PEAK" SWEEPSTAKES CAMPAIGN AHEAD OF STREAMING CBS SPORTS' COVERAGE OF SUPER BOWL LVIII

Giving Away 58 Tickets to Super Bowl LVIII in Las Vegas, Paramount+ Sweepstakes Gamifies Content Discovery

December 14, 2023 - Ahead of CBS Sports' coverage of Super Bowl LVIII on February 11, 2024, which will air on the CBS Television Network and stream on Paramount+ and NFL+ on mobile, Paramount+ today announced "Hide & Peak," a new and interactive sweepstakes campaign that gamifies content discovery and offers fans the chance to score a pair of tickets to a VIP experience at Super Bowl LVIII in Las Vegas*. "Hide & Peak" launches today and will run through January 8, until 12 p.m. ET, with winners announced January 15.

A first-of-its-kind promotion on the service, Paramount+ is encouraging its subscribers to seek hidden QR codes within the platform's A Mountain of Entertainment(TM) for a chance to win. To enter the sweepstakes, viewers must search for buried QR codes that appear before popular series and movies, which can be scanned to open a landing page with further submission guidelines.

Hints will be planted each week on @ParamountPlus social platforms to point viewers to the next set of codes hidden throughout the service's broad and diverse content offering. New codes will be dropped every Thursday, starting today for three weeks, offering subscribers nine chances to win.

"We couldn't be more excited to be the streaming home of CBS Sports' presentation of Super Bowl LVIII and plan to generate excitement both on and off the field with original and creative campaigns, such as this interactive sweepstakes," said Domenic DiMeglio, Executive Vice President, Chief Marketing Officer, Paramount Streaming. "The digital activation gives us the chance to engage audiences within our service while also giving back to some of our lucky fans with 58 tickets in honor of Super Bowl LVIII."

Winners will receive a pair of tickets and a VIP Super Bowl LVIII package that includes entrance to the game, three nights of lodging, airfare and more.

CBS Sports will present multi-platform coverage of Super Bowl LVIII, along with CBS and Paramount+. Nickelodeon exclusively will offer a slime-filled presentation for kids and family. With Paramount+, the game can be streamed on a number of supported devices, including smart TVs, mobile devices, tablets, desktops, streaming devices and gaming consoles.
